Today’s Connections: Sports Edition is a tough one. If you’re struggling with today’s puzzle but still want to solve it, read on for hints and the answers.

Connections: Sports Edition is published by The Athletic, the subscription-based sports journalism site owned by The Times. It doesn’t appear in the NYT Games app, but it does in The Athletic’s own app. Or you can play it for free online.

What are today’s Connections: Sports Edition answers? The completed NYT Connections: Sports Edition puzzle for Nov. 30, 2025.

NYT/Screenshot by CNETThe yellow words in today’s ConnectionsThe theme is football scoring plays, abbreviated. The four answers are 2-pt, FG, PAT and TD.

The green words in today’s ConnectionsThe theme is North American soccer leagues. The four answers are LIGA MX, MLS, NWSL and USL.

The blue words in today’s ConnectionsThe theme is associated with Ted Williams. The four answers are .406, LF, Red Sox and Splendid Splinter.

The purple words in today’s ConnectionsThe theme is members of the Denver Broncos, familiarly. The four answers are Bo, Courtland, RJ and Troy.
